‘Born of a Woman, Born under the Law’: Christmas according to Saint Paul

The earliest passage in the New Testament concerning the birth of Jesus is found in the Letter to the Galatians: “When the set time had fully come, God sent his Son, born of a woman, born under the law, to redeem those under the law, that we might receive adoption to sonship” (Gal 4:4-5). It is probably the highest moment of the letter, in which Paul announces the fulfillment of salvation.
